Stephen James Kmetko (born February 16, 1953) is an American broadcast and entertainment journalist. First working as a news anchor and reporter in the US Midwest, Kmetko moved to Los Angeles, California, and embarked on a 30-year career as an entertainment journalist and television news-show host.
Kmetko came out as gay in 1999, becoming one of the first prominent openly gay journalists in America.
